Can anyone help me set up my work email on the iphone 3Gs?08-08-10 03:56 PMLike 0 - I just set mine up through Exchange at work. I had a BB on BES before. Our IT department allows it. All we have to do is sign a paper stating that we follow corporate email policies and they will not help me out with any problems other Han setting it up. I am not sure what they had to do on their end. I do know they had to open up a port to allow iphones and Droids. On my iphone I set it up as follows:
Email address
Server = mail.abcd.com
Domain = abcd
User name = my network user name
Password = network password
Once all of that was entered it synched email, folders, calendar and contacts.
